FX
Francis Xavier Clement Xavier - Profile
Francis Xavier Clement Xavier, Director, with 1 company across 1 industry.
Directorship Timeline
Loading chart...
FX
Francis Xavier Clement Xavier, Director, with 1 company across 1 industry.